Output 89e2ca2909417d05810222bebb5c77509bbb25d6b3a0241e9c8aad0d5e9feb42:1

value
1267762
script pubkey
OP_0 OP_PUSHBYTES_20 518eaf102664b63245022291c5857fb14870036e
address
bc1q2x827ypxvjmry3gzy2gutptlk9y8qqmw8c7vlc
transaction
89e2ca2909417d05810222bebb5c77509bbb25d6b3a0241e9c8aad0d5e9feb42
confirmations
166641
spent
true